1. AI Software Development Technology

Artificial Intelligence (AI) has established itself as one of the most impactful software development technologies in recent years. AI-driven workflows support developers throughout the entire lifecycle of software creation. AI software development services include machine learning models, natural language processing (NLP), predictive analytics, and intelligent automation.

What Makes It Trending Today

In 2026, AI is more than just a buzzword. With the rise of large language models and agent-based automation, developers use AI not only for code generation and error detection but also for high-level system design suggestions and intelligent testing. Tools can automatically generate unit tests, propose architecture improvements, and even optimize cloud resource usage within applications.

Some estimates show that AI tools like generative models can boost developer productivity by up to 30 percent in everyday tasks like code synthesis and debugging.

Advantages of AI in Software Development

  • Speed and efficiency: AI can generate boilerplate code, perform bulk refactoring, and suggest patterns to avoid bugs.
  • Predictive quality checks: Machine learning models can analyze code patterns to predict potential runtime errors.
  • Enhanced collaboration: Developers save time on repetitive work and focus on solving complex business logic.

Important Overlooked Point

An important point many people miss about AI software development is that it can do more than just assist in writing code—it can analyze project goals, suggest refactoring strategies, and integrate with DevOps pipelines to optimize continuous delivery.

Use Cases Today

AI is being used not only to write code but also to automate customer support workflows, build recommendation engines, predict technical debt risks, and assist in natural language generation for documentation and help portals.

2. Java Development Technology

Java remains one of the foundational and enduring software development technologies, especially for enterprise-grade systems. From large financial institutions to Android mobile apps, Java has stood the test of time as a safe, scalable, and robust language.

What Makes Java Trending in 2026

In most 2025-26 developer surveys, Java remains in the top positions for enterprise backend systems, mission-critical applications, and large-scale distributed systems. While languages like Python lead in AI-centric projects, Java continues to dominate sectors like banking, insurance, and telecom due to its stability, extensive ecosystem, and strong toolchain support.

Advantages of Java

  • Platform independence: Write once, run anywhere on any JVM-enabled device.
  • Rich ecosystem: Frameworks like Spring Boot simplify building microservices and cloud-native apps.
  • Mature tools: Superb IDE support (e.g., IntelliJ IDEA, Eclipse) and performance profiling tools make Java ideal for complex applications.

Important Overlooked Point

The important point many people miss about Java technology is that it can do more than handle enterprise systems—with modern enhancements like Spring Cloud, reactive programming, and JVM languages like Kotlin, Java ecosystems now cater to cloud-first, event-driven architectures too.

Use Cases Today

3. Python Development Technology

Python’s role in global software development continues to grow. Known for simplicity and versatility, it serves as a go-to choice in data science, machine learning, web development, scripting, and automation.

Why Python Is So Popular

According to current usage statistics, Python is a leading language for backend servers, AI/ML solutions, and automation tools, driven by its easy syntax and extensive libraries. For developers focusing on fast development and clean code, Python remains a strong favorite.

Advantages of Python

  • Rapid development: Highly readable code and easy debugging accelerate project delivery.
  • Rich frameworks: Django and Flask allow scalable backend services.
  • AI and data science: Libraries like TensorFlow, PyTorch, and scikit-learn dominate AI/ML development.

Important Overlooked Point

Many developers underestimate that Python can do more than scripting or small apps—it supports large-scale, distributed cloud applications, real-time data pipelines, and high-performance AI systems when combined with optimized tooling.

Use Cases Today

4. Flutter App Development Technology

Flutter is a modern cross-platform UI toolkit that enables developers to build natively compiled apps for mobile, web, and desktop from a single codebase. This makes it one of the fastest-growing software development technologies for frontend and mobile teams.

What Makes Flutter Stand Out

Flutter’s expressive UI, hot-reload feature, and rich widget ecosystem make it ideal for fast-paced development cycles. In 2026, many startups and enterprises use Flutter to deliver consistent user experiences across platforms.

Advantages of Flutter

  • Unified codebase: Save time and cost by building one codebase for Android, iOS, web, and desktop.
  • Performance: Compiled to native ARM code for smooth performance.
  • Rapid iteration: Hot reload speeds development and enables real-time testing.

Important Overlooked Point

A critical point many overlook is that Flutter can do more than mobile UIs—it also supports desktop and web applications, making it a true multipurpose framework for modern software.

Use Cases Today

5. .NET Development Technology

.NET is Microsoft’s powerful framework for building secure, scalable, and enterprise-ready applications. Its capabilities span web apps, desktop tools, cloud services, and more.

What Makes .NET Relevant

As software ecosystems shift to cloud-native applications, .NET’s integration with Azure and support for microservices remain compelling for enterprises and large organizations.

Advantages of .NET

  • Unified stack: One platform for desktop, mobile (via MAUI), and cloud services.
  • Performance: High performance with modern .NET runtimes and Just-In-Time (JIT) optimizations.
  • Enterprise integration: Built-in security, identity services, and seamless Azure connectivity.

Important Overlooked Point

The important point many miss about .NET is that it can do both enterprise and cross-platform development, thriving not only in Windows environments but also on Linux and containerized cloud systems.

Use Cases Today

10. Cloud-Native Software Development Technology

Cloud-native development has become a core pillar of modern software development technology. Instead of building applications tied to a single server or environment, cloud-native software is designed specifically to run on cloud platforms using containers, microservices, APIs, and managed cloud services. In 2026, most new enterprise applications are built using cloud-native principles from day one.

Why Cloud-Native Technology Is Trending Today

Recent industry data shows that over 90 percent of enterprises now use cloud-native technologies in some form, and more than 70 percent of new applications are deployed using containers or microservices. The reason is simple. Businesses want flexibility, scalability, and faster time to market. Cloud-native development enables teams to release features faster while maintaining system stability.

Organizations often hire remote software developers with cloud-native expertise because cloud platforms allow distributed teams to collaborate seamlessly across regions. Many companies also hire software developers in India due to strong cloud skills combined with cost efficiency.

Key Advantages of Cloud-Native Development

  • Scalability on demand: Applications automatically scale based on traffic and usage.
  • Faster releases: Independent microservices allow updates without impacting the full system.
  • Cost efficiency: Pay only for resources used rather than maintaining fixed infrastructure.
  • High reliability: Built-in redundancy and fault tolerance reduce downtime.

Important Point Many People Miss

An important point many people miss about cloud-native software development technology is that it can do more than just host applications in the cloud. It enables self-healing systems, automated rollbacks, real-time monitoring, and continuous optimization without manual intervention.

How Cloud-Native Technology Is Used Today

Cloud-native development is widely used in SaaS platforms, healthcare systems, fintech applications, e-commerce platforms, and AI-driven products. It supports real-time analytics, high-availability systems, and global user access with minimal latency.

Areas of Expertise in Cloud-Native Development

  • Microservices architecture
  • Containerization using Docker and Kubernetes
  • Cloud platforms like AWS, Azure, and Google Cloud
  • API-driven development
  • DevOps and CI/CD automation

11. React Native App Development Technology

React Native has become one of the most widely adopted software development technologies for building high-performance mobile applications. Developed by Meta, React Native allows developers to create mobile apps for both Android and iOS using a single JavaScript codebase. In 2026, React Native continues to be a preferred choice for startups and enterprises aiming to deliver faster mobile experiences without compromising on performance.

Why React Native App Development Is Trending Today

Industry surveys indicate that more than 42 percent of mobile developers now use cross-platform frameworks, with React Native ranking among the top choices. Companies prefer React Native because it significantly reduces development time while ensuring near-native performance. This makes it ideal for businesses that want to launch quickly and scale efficiently.

Many organizations hire remote software developers experienced in React Native to build and maintain mobile apps across regions. It is also common to hire software developers in India, where React Native expertise is strong and development costs remain competitive.

Key Advantages of React Native Technology

  • Single codebase for multiple platforms: Developers write once and deploy on both Android and iOS.
  • Near-native performance: Uses native components instead of web views, ensuring smooth user experiences.
  • Faster development cycles: Hot reloading enables real-time code updates during development.
  • Strong community support: A vast ecosystem of libraries and tools accelerates app development.

Important Point Many People Miss

An important point many people miss about React Native app development technology is that it can do more than just build mobile apps quickly. It enables code sharing with web applications, supports integration with native modules, and allows gradual migration from existing native apps without a full rewrite.

How React Native Is Used Today

React Native is widely used in fintech apps, healthcare platforms, e-commerce solutions, social networking apps, and enterprise mobility solutions. Businesses rely on React Native for apps that require frequent updates, real-time data synchronization, and seamless UI performance across devices.

Areas of Expertise in React Native App Development

  • Cross-platform mobile application development
  • JavaScript and TypeScript programming
  • Integration with native Android and iOS modules
  • API and backend integration
  • Performance optimization and testing
